Why High-End Rugs Get Damaged in Daily Life
Luxury rugs bring warmth and character, but they also collect hidden grime that standard vacuuming can’t reach. Foot traffic grinds down fibers and pushes dust deeper into the foundation, which can dull color and make the rug look aged. Spills and Luxury rug cleaning Palo Alto pet accidents may also leave residues that attract more dirt, turning small events into persistent stains. Over time, trapped soil can affect airflow through the weave, increasing the risk of unpleasant odors and uneven drying.
Another common issue is improper cleaning attempts that strip dyes or leave residues behind. Many rugs are handmade or feature delicate constructions that require careful handling, including controlled water temperature and gentle agitation. If a rug is over-wetted or dried too quickly without proper extraction, it can cause bleeding, stiffness, or a distorted pile. With Persian-style weaves and other fine textiles, even minor mistakes can lead to fraying edges, color loss, or a less vibrant appearance.
What a Proper Cleaning Plan Solves for Your Rugs
A professional approach begins with a thorough inspection to identify the rug’s fiber type, dye stability, and construction details. This step matters because two rugs that look similar can respond very differently to cleaning chemistry and drying methods. Technicians typically test for Persian rug cleaning service colorfastness, check for weak seams, and locate problem zones such as fringe areas or traffic lanes. With that information, the cleaning process can be tailored to remove soil while protecting the rug’s structure and finish.
For many homeowners, the goal is not just a clean surface but restoration of the rug’s original texture and visual clarity. Effective cleaning targets embedded dirt using safe, rug-friendly solutions and controlled extraction to lift debris without oversaturating fibers. When needed, spot treatment is applied to stains so they don’t spread, and fringe is handled to prevent tangling or breakage. The result is a more refreshed look, improved softness, and a rug that feels balanced again underfoot.
Persian Rug Care That Protects Color, Weave, and Fringe
Detailed patterns often include multiple dye tones, and incorrect products can lead to uneven fading or patchy cleaning marks. Professional cleaners use carefully selected detergents and rinse routines to avoid detergent buildup that can attract new dirt. They also manage agitation to protect the pile and preserve the crispness of the motifs.
Fringe and border integrity are another major concern, especially for rugs that are frequently walked on or placed near entrances. Gentle handling during washing and finishing helps prevent curling, stretching, or color transfer along the edges. After cleaning, proper drying is essential to prevent mildew risk and to maintain a natural lay of the fibers. With the right equipment and process control, the rug dries evenly so the weave stays aligned and the texture remains comfortable.
